如何在开源大数据可视化平台上进行数据可视化效果提升?

在当今大数据时代,数据可视化已经成为数据分析的重要手段。开源大数据可视化平台因其灵活性和低成本的优势,受到了广泛关注。然而,如何在这些平台上进行数据可视化效果提升,成为许多数据分析师关注的问题。本文将围绕这一主题,探讨如何在开源大数据可视化平台上进行数据可视化效果提升。

一、选择合适的可视化工具

1. ECharts:ECharts 是一款基于 JavaScript 的开源可视化库,具有丰富的图表类型和强大的交互功能。它支持多种浏览器,包括 Chrome、Firefox、Safari 和 IE8 及以上版本。ECharts 在国内拥有庞大的用户群体,社区活跃,资源丰富。

2. D3.js:D3.js 是一款基于 JavaScript 的数据驱动可视化库,它提供了丰富的数据绑定和图形渲染功能。D3.js 支持多种图形元素,如矩形、圆形、折线等,可以创建复杂的交互式图表。

3. Highcharts:Highcharts 是一款基于 JavaScript 的商业图表库,提供丰富的图表类型和交互功能。Highcharts 在全球范围内拥有大量用户,尤其在金融、医疗等领域有广泛应用。

4. G2:G2 是一款基于 JavaScript 的可视化图形库,由阿里巴巴集团开源。G2 提供了丰富的图表类型和丰富的配置项,易于上手和使用。

二、优化数据可视化效果

1. 数据预处理:在进行数据可视化之前,需要对数据进行清洗、转换和整合。这包括去除重复数据、处理缺失值、归一化数据等。

2. 选择合适的图表类型:根据数据的特点和展示需求,选择合适的图表类型。例如,对于时间序列数据,可以使用折线图或柱状图;对于比较数据,可以使用饼图或散点图。

3. 调整图表布局:合理布局图表,确保图表美观、易读。例如,调整坐标轴标签的字体、颜色、大小;设置合适的标题和图例;添加数据标签等。

4. 优化颜色搭配:选择合适的颜色搭配,使图表更加美观。例如,使用对比度高的颜色搭配,突出数据差异;使用渐变色,增强视觉效果。

5. 添加交互功能:通过添加交互功能,提高数据可视化的互动性和趣味性。例如,实现鼠标悬停显示数据、点击切换图表类型、拖动缩放等。

三、案例分析

1. 使用 ECharts 展示用户活跃度:某电商平台希望了解用户在各个时间段的活跃度。通过 ECharts 的折线图,可以直观地展示用户活跃度的变化趋势。

2. 使用 D3.js 创建交互式地图:某旅游公司希望展示各个目的地的游客数量。通过 D3.js 的地图库,可以创建一个交互式地图,用户可以点击各个目的地,查看游客数量和相关信息。

3. 使用 Highcharts 展示销售数据:某销售团队希望了解各个产品的销售情况。通过 Highcharts 的柱状图,可以直观地展示各个产品的销售数量和占比。

4. 使用 G2 展示用户性别比例:某互联网公司希望了解用户性别比例。通过 G2 的饼图,可以直观地展示用户性别比例,并添加数据标签,显示具体数值。

总之,在开源大数据可视化平台上进行数据可视化效果提升,需要选择合适的工具、优化数据预处理、调整图表布局、优化颜色搭配和添加交互功能。通过不断实践和总结,可以不断提高数据可视化效果,为数据分析提供有力支持。

猜你喜欢:网络可视化